Création de contenu SVG accessible pour les utilisateurs de lecteurs d'écran

Publié: 2022-12-06

Les lecteurs d'écran sont des logiciels qui permettent aux utilisateurs aveugles et malvoyants de lire le texte affiché sur un écran d'ordinateur. Il existe une variété de lecteurs d'écran disponibles, et ils peuvent être utilisés avec une variété de systèmes d'exploitation et de navigateurs Web. Il y a quelques points à garder à l'esprit lors de la création ou de la modification de contenu SVG pour le rendre plus accessible aux utilisateurs de lecteurs d'écran. Tout d'abord, tout le texte d'un SVG doit être entouré d'éléments. Cela permet aux lecteurs d'écran d'identifier le texte dans le SVG et de le lire à haute voix. De plus, le SVG doit inclure une description de l'image utilisant l'élément. Cette description peut être lue par des lecteurs d'écran et fournira un contexte pour l'image. Enfin, gardez à l'esprit que certains lecteurs d'écran peuvent avoir des difficultés à lire du contenu SVG complexe . Si votre SVG comprend beaucoup de détails ou d'animations, envisagez de fournir une version simplifiée ou une description textuelle alternative pouvant être lue par les lecteurs d'écran.

Scalable Vector Graphics (SVG) est un type de format graphique qui peut être composé d'éléments XML. Parce qu'il est interactif, évolutif, réactif et programmable, il est largement utilisé dans la conception Web moderne. Dans ce didacticiel, nous allons vous montrer comment rendre votre fichier SVG accessible aux lecteurs d'écran. Lorsque vous utilisez la synthèse vocale, vous ne pourrez peut-être pas lire vos balises de titre et de description. Les éléments incluent les attributs aria-labelling by et ariandescriptionby pour s'assurer qu'ils le sont. Un lecteur d'écran lira ces éléments au visiteur en plus d'ajouter ces éléments. Vos graphiques peuvent ne pas inclure de titre ou de texte en direct si vous ne le souhaitez pas.

Les informations peuvent être supprimées en quelques étapes simples. Créez une classe de discours de classe et recherchez le code suivant dans votre fichier SVG à l'aide de la classe classspeech. Ce code indique au lecteur d'écran que ce texte est uniquement destiné à être visualisé pendant la présentation.

Vous pouvez prévisualiser SVG en appuyant sur la bascule "Paramètres" dans l'explorateur de fichiers. Vous devez avoir View > PreviewPane activé dans l'Explorateur de fichiers pour pouvoir utiliser PreviewPane. Pour afficher des aperçus miniatures, vous devrez peut-être redémarrer votre ordinateur.

Les lecteurs d'écran peuvent-ils lire les SVG ?

Les lecteurs d'écran peuvent-ils lire les SVG ?
Source: pinimg

Un lecteur d'écran peut lire un SVG tant qu'il est écrit pour le lire. Les balises d'accessibilité qui peuvent être utilisées par les lecteurs d'écran pour décrire ce qu'un SVG représente ou est censé représenter sont incluses dans le SVG lui-même.

Ce format devient rapidement la plate-forme préférée pour créer des graphiques évolutifs, et bon nombre des plus grands éditeurs en ligne au monde l'utilisent déjà. Vous devriez commencer à utiliser SVG si vous voulez créer des graphiques qui peuvent être visualisés dans tous les navigateurs et qui sont faciles à utiliser.

3 conseils pour rendre vos images SVG accessibles

Grâce aux fonctionnalités d'édition faciles de SVG, les personnes utilisant des fauteuils roulants ou d'autres dispositifs d'accessibilité peuvent facilement gérer et annoter les images. Vous pouvez rendre une image SVG accessible en incluant un titre> et un élément aria-dedicatedby> dans votre code. Ces deux caractéristiques seront bénéfiques pour les personnes handicapées. Puis-je lire des fichiers SVG ? La plupart des navigateurs modernes prennent en charge l'utilisation de fichiers SVG, qui peuvent être modifiés à l'aide d'un éditeur de texte de base et d'un éditeur graphique haut de gamme. Si vous utilisez SVG, il est préférable d'éviter les logos, les icônes et les graphiques qui utilisent des couleurs et des formes simples. De plus, les navigateurs plus anciens peuvent ne pas être en mesure de gérer correctement les images SVG.

Comment rendre Svg lisible ?

Pour rendre un SVG lisible, vous devez l'ouvrir dans un programme d'édition de vecteurs comme Adobe Illustrator, Inkscape ou CorelDRAW. Une fois que vous avez ouvert le fichier dans le programme d'édition, vous pouvez sélectionner l'outil texte et cliquer sur le texte dans l'image. Cela vous permettra de modifier le texte et de le rendre lisible.

Lorsque vous utilisez un SVG, les images seront toujours belles, quelle que soit leur taille. Ces formats sont optimisés pour les moteurs de recherche, souvent plus petits que les autres, et capables d'animations dynamiques. Ce guide expliquera ce que sont ces fichiers, quand les utiliser et comment créer un SVG à partir de zéro. Comme une image raster a une résolution fixe, sa taille réduit la qualité de l'image. Dans un format graphique vectoriel, un ensemble de points et de lignes est stocké entre les images. XML, qui est un langage de balisage, est utilisé pour ces types de fichiers. Toutes les formes, couleurs et textes sont spécifiés dans le code XML qui définit une image dans un fichier sVG.

Un code XML simple n'est peut-être pas aussi impressionnant qu'un grand code SVG , mais il peut être très puissant pour les sites Web et les applications Web. Il n'y a pas de limite au nombre de SVG qui peuvent être agrandis ou rétrécis dans n'importe quel ordre sans perte de qualité. La taille de l'image et le type d'affichage n'ont pas d'importance dans le monde de sva. Lorsqu'une image est au format SVG, il lui manque le détail d'une image tirée d'un raster. Ils permettent aux concepteurs et aux développeurs de contrôler leur apparence de différentes manières. Le World Wide Web Consortium a créé le format de fichier en tant que norme pour les graphiques Web. Pour comprendre rapidement le code XML, les programmeurs doivent d'abord parcourir les fichiers SVG.

En utilisant CSS et JavaScript, vous pouvez modifier dynamiquement l'apparence des SVG. Les graphiques avec des graphiques vectoriels évolutifs à faible coût sont bien adaptés à diverses fins. Cette application est simple à utiliser, interactive et polyvalente, ce qui en fait un bon choix pour les concepteurs débutants. Il y a toujours des limites et des courbes d'apprentissage dans un programme. Avant de choisir une version gratuite ou payante, essayez quelques options et faites-vous une idée des outils disponibles.

Le balisage est inclus directement dans le code source, ce qui rend les images plus accessibles. Les personnes handicapées, telles que les lecteurs d'écran, peuvent trouver cela utile.
A titre d'exemple, voici un exemple :
Cette page utilise un fichier .JPG comme page HTML.
Voici une liste de sorties.

Titre : Comment rendre les images SVG lisibles et non floues

Un fichier PDF avec une image SVG peut être visualisé. Si vous avez déjà créé un graphique SVG, vous avez probablement remarqué à quel point il est difficile de le lire. Les moteurs de recherche et les lecteurs d'écran pourront comprendre votre graphique si vous incluez un titre et une description dans le code XML de votre SVG. En plus d'ouvrir n'importe quel fichier SVG, l'ajout des éléments title et desc à un éditeur de code source est un excellent moyen d'incorporer des titres et des éléments desc dans n'importe quel code. Lors de l'utilisation d'un SVG, il est courant qu'il apparaisse flou. En raison de la résolution plus élevée des écrans modernes, les SVG ont été conçus pour être visualisés dans une taille spécifique. Pour éviter les SVG flous , assurez-vous que tous vos pixels sont alignés sur la grille et que la taille de votre SVG est définie dans votre programme d'édition. La taille plus petite permettra à votre SVG d'évoluer tout en gardant la même qualité de rendu.

Comment désactiver Svg dans le lecteur d'écran ?

Il n'y a pas de réponse unique à cette question, car la meilleure façon de désactiver SVG dans un lecteur d'écran peut varier en fonction du lecteur d'écran en question. Cependant, certains conseils sur la façon de désactiver SVG dans un lecteur d'écran peuvent inclure l'utilisation des options ou fonctionnalités intégrées d'un lecteur d'écran, ou le téléchargement et l'installation d'une extension ou d'un plug-in de lecteur d'écran tiers qui désactive spécifiquement la prise en charge de SVG.

Étant donné que la technologie est plus adaptée à l'utilisation, l' icône SVG en ligne est progressivement supprimée. En tant que repère visuel, la plupart du temps, une icône est tout ce dont vous avez besoin. Si vous utilisez un attribut alt vide (alt=) dans un élément img, le SVG sera ignoré. Le SVG ne sera pas traité différemment des autres images lorsque les lecteurs d'écran détermineront qu'il convient de les utiliser. Dans un fichier SVG, il peut y avoir un élément de titre, qui peut ou non être annoncé par les lecteurs d'écran. Après quelques tests, j'ai déterminé que le simple fait de mettre aria-hidden="true" dans l'élément svg résout le problème. Si vous utilisez SVG pour intégrer une image non seulement décorative, mais également textuelle, assurez-vous qu'elle dispose d'une alternative textuelle.

Le navigateur peut-il afficher Svg ?

De la même manière que vous pouvez afficher des pages Web, vous pouvez afficher des images SVG dans votre navigateur. Nous avons étudié l'intégration d'un document SVG avec un *iframe] en faisant la même chose que nous avons fait avec l'intégration de *object* à *iframe*.

Tous les principaux navigateurs Web, y compris Internet Explorer, prennent en charge le format Scalable Vector Graphics (SVG). La gamme de logiciels d'édition d'images comprend Inkscape, qui est l'un des plus populaires. Quels sont les différents types de prise en charge des navigateurs Web ? Quelles sont les différences entre les différents moteurs de rendu ? Ont-ils la même façon de les afficher ? Quelles sont les fonctionnalités de Snapchat que les autres applications n'ont pas ? Nous avons testé divers moteurs de rendu / navigateurs dans les versions récentes et les avons trouvés performants.

Jetons un coup d'œil aux films qui n'ont pas bien fonctionné dans notre liste des pires films. Il semble que le moteur Gecko ait du mal à restituer correctement les primitives de filtre d'éclairage spéculaire. La spécification des effets de filtre 1.1 SE décrit un certain nombre d'effets de filtre disponibles dans Maxthon, mais aucun de ces effets n'est pris en charge par le navigateur chinois. CM Browser a admirablement fonctionné lors de nos tests du Samsung Galaxy S3, mais il manquait de prise en charge des filtres. Un navigateur par défaut pour l'environnement de bureau Linux populaire, le navigateur Konqueror. Nous avons testé SVG avec succès lorsque WebKit était activé. Bien que le moteur de rendu par défaut de Konqueror, KHTML, semble manquer de quelques fonctionnalités, il ne semble pas être incompatible. Au total, quatre moteurs de rendu majeurs ont été testés, ainsi que 15 navigateurs différents, y compris des navigateurs populaires tels que Maxthon et Dolphin.

Le format de fichier SVG est une extension du format de fichier PostScript qui peut être utilisé pour générer des graphiques pour des sites Web et des applications. Maintenant que les navigateurs prennent en charge les fichiers SVG, les graphiques peuvent être créés et partagés plus facilement que jamais. La prise en charge de SVG par les navigateurs s'améliore et tous les principaux navigateurs vous permettent d'ouvrir des fichiers en l'utilisant. En sélectionnant Fichier > Ouvrir dans le menu, vous pouvez afficher le fichier que vous souhaitez ouvrir. Lorsque vous avez terminé de naviguer, cliquez sur le bouton "Afficher cette page" de votre navigateur. Si vous souhaitez convertir un fichier SVG en HTML, vous devez d'abord ajouter un fichier au projet. Choisissez un fichier ou glissez-déposez-le dans la zone blanche en cliquant à l'intérieur de la zone blanche. Pour convertir, appuyez sur le bouton Convertir. Lorsque la conversion SVG en HTML est terminée, vous pouvez télécharger le fichier HTML.

Images SVG : un guide pour les utiliser dans différents navigateurs

De nombreux formats d'image différents peuvent être utilisés pour créer des images avec compression SVG . Les navigateurs vous permettent d'utiliser des éléments HTML (img> ou svg>) dans les images en sva. Arrière-plans CSS Existe-t-il un moyen d'exécuter des fichiers vg sur Chrome ? Chrome, Edge, Safari et Firefox prennent désormais en charge l'ouverture des fichiers s vo flac, que votre ordinateur fonctionne sous Mac OS X ou Windows. Après avoir lancé votre navigateur, cliquez sur le bouton Fichier. Une fois que vous avez décidé de l'URL, vous pourrez l'afficher dans votre navigateur. Quel navigateur prend en charge svg ? Chrome prend entièrement en charge SVG sur toutes les versions de 4-106, mais pas sur toutes les versions inférieures à 4. .SVG (support de base) peut être utilisé dans Safari 3.2-16, mais pas dans les versions antérieures du navigateur (telles que 3.1- 5.1).